
My photography reflects my primary aesthetic goal not just to capture unique, artistically composed images, which are often highlighted by vivid colors and dramatic contrasts, but also an underlying ethical motivation to help preserve the natural environment as well as the wildlife that depend on it. As Anaïs Nin eloquently remarked, “We don’t see things as they are, we see things as we are.” Among the celebrated photographic artists I admire and emulate most is Ansel Adams, because of his transcendental landscape images, especially of the Yosemite area. Like Adams, I view nature photography as a contribution to the environmental conservation effort, and my recent experimental series of mixed media photopoems—poems incorporated into thematically relevant photographic images—serves especially to promote public awareness of the critical need to protect natural preserves and wildlife.
